GBThe slides designs are brilliant, some usability issues The slides designs are brilliant I work in PowerPoint. Only niggle is that the raw slides are unconventionally large. This allows high definition images, but for regular professional slides I have to go through a whole page resizing exercise shifting multiple elements. This breaks up the diagrams and is fiddly to do. The alternative is that I work in the source decks from Infographia and paste as images into the business template slides, which mean that I cannot easily change fonts to work brand fonts automatically when I transfer them, and nor can I edit on-the-go, in a work-shopping environment, for example. But the design work is excellent and inspiring.
